Default Where does this wire belong?

Hello,

Hopefully you can help me. I was doing 'maintaince' recently and found this black wire is broke off from something. I traced it back to the alternator and think maybe it's a ground? Where should this wire connect to?

I painted it green in this pic I attached.


My alternator is skittish now and not happy until I fix this.


1983 5 speed.

If (note that "IF") it is factory 928 wire, it probably isn't a ground. Ground wires on the 928 are brown. Black may be power or something else.
